Handango declines selling of uncertified/unsigned software for MS Smartphone
April 03, 2003 [MS Smartphone] | By anonymous 1.


(Jason Wells, VP of Channel Partnerships, Handango)

During MDC Europe, on our question why Handango is not listing (in any catalogs) uncertified and unsigned applications for MS Smartphone, so that users who unlocked their phones, could buy them and developers who develop them could test the market and certify only those that are most popular, answered: we (Handango) donīt do it and will not do it because it would damage our partners (at this moment Mr. Wells was looking at Orange people).

So much for fantasies of some people that in some time in future some operators will be offering unlocked Smartphones... and for developers it means that without costly certification they have no chances to generate any revenues whatsoever.

What does it mean in practice? It means: number of freeware and cheapware applications for MS Smartphone will be incredibly small (compared to Symbian, Pocket PC and Palm OS - other platforms for cell phones).
